Attempted robbery in Morrinsville

"Police release CCTV images from attempted robbery in Morrinsville "

Police are seeking the public’s help following an attempted robbery in Morrinsville.

About 6.20am today, a man entered Super Clearance on Studholme Street with a small pocket knife and demanded cash.

The man left the store empty handed and is thought to have got into a vehicle on Lorne Street.

He is described as Caucasian, about 5’6”, of medium build and aged between 25 and 30-years-old.

He was wearing a black peaked cap with a black bandanna or shirt pulled up over his nose, a black jersey, black track pants, and black shoes with white soles.

Anyone with information is asked to call Hamilton Police Station on 07 858 6200.
